PCR amplifies one specific DNA region into many copies, using primers flanking the target and a heat-stable DNA polymerase.
Show
Two short primers bind opposite ends of the target sequence, and repeated heating and cooling cycles copy that stretch exponentially.
Watch for
PCR amplifies only the sequence its primers flank — it does not copy the whole genome indiscriminately.
